- This file provides information for shareware disk vendors and user
- groups on the distribution of 4DOS.
-
- We are glad to work with you in the distribution of our product, as user
- groups and disk vendors are an important part of the shareware distribu-
- tion system.
-
- Before placing 4DOS or any part of the 4DOS package in any shareware or
- other disk library, or distributing shareware copies for a fee in any
- way, you must meet one of these conditions:
-
- * If you are a U.S.-based shareware disk vendor, you must be an ap-
- proved member of the Association of Shareware Professionals (ASP),
- and your application must be fully approved in writing by the ASP,
- not simply submitted or awaiting review. If you are not an ASP mem-
- ber, we cannot currently offer you permission to distribute our prod-
- ucts. We apologize for any inconvenience this may cause you, but we
- have found that the administrative overhead required to handle non-
- ASP vendors from within the U.S. is simply too high.
-
- * If you are a U.S.-based, non-profit, tax-exempt user group, you may
- place a shareware copy of 4DOS in your library without prior written
- permission, provided you obtain a diskette copy from another vendor
- (not a downloaded copy), and notify us in writing within 15 days of
- doing so.
-
- * If you are a disk vendor based outside the U.S., you must either be
- an ASP member, or you must obtain prior written permission from us
- before distributing 4DOS.
-
- If you meet one of these criteria would like to carry 4DOS, you may
- obtain it from another vendor if the other vendor has received their
- copy directly from us. If you prefer to distribute shareware obtained
- directly from the author, please write us and we will send you 4DOS on
- diskette at no charge. In either case, please send us a copy of your
- catalog for our files.
-
- PLEASE NOTE: JP SOFTWARE DOES NOT PERMIT RETAIL RACK DISTRIBUTION OF
- 4DOS UNDER ANY CIRCUMSTANCES. If you use retail racks, please do NOT
- contact us for approval of rack distribution, as it will be denied! CD-
- ROM DISTRIBUTION IS ALSO PROHIBITED without our express, written permis-
- sion, and new permission is required for each new release. These prohi-
- bitions apply even if you are distributing diskette copies of one or
- more of our products, or have distributed our products via rack or CD-
- ROM in the past.
